I'm trying to loop through a specific group in my Connection Directory. The goal is to login to a system (via telnet), change a password, logout, and proceed to the next system.

I'm trying to use the CONNECTALL option of the DIAL command but am not having any luck. Has anybody else gotten something like this to work?

I've heard of some problems with CONNECTALL in the past (and performing the same when manually selecting multiple connections), but have never verified this problem and don't have a modem on my work machine to test with. It also looks to me like you can't try to make a connection to multiple telnet connections via the Connection Directory, so that may be why CONNECTALL fails for you.

You can try using the dialcount command to iterate through all of the entries in a particular group, then dial them one at a time. I have a sample script here:


that shows how to read through the whole Connection Directory (you would need to add GROUP "groupname" to the dialcount command) and retrieve information from each entry. In your case, you would want to get rid of the set and fetch commands, and replace it with a dial command and the necessary actions to take once the connection is made.
